Something I recommend is checking out The Good Phight's compilation of ranking the positions.  David ranks all the positions for every team in MLB by OPS.  You get to learn that CF wasn't that much more of a disappointment than RF, OPS-wise.  Also that, the Marlins sucked when having to use a DH and the P hit reasonable well when compared to other Ps.
